Output 8482a3c85da97842f8933d229efb56eced9a37b1f3e5bc3ebbc975d3a809be96:0

value
425185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7424ee12a45ee84a39e049079000bc1e31a8f31a OP_EQUAL
address
3CH8YjcY2PFi1T4GcxpfdQ3zRFJFgMGXka
transaction
8482a3c85da97842f8933d229efb56eced9a37b1f3e5bc3ebbc975d3a809be96
confirmations
20050
spent
true